Transaction 2378d31a60a20edce58d1041de1f414752eed5a74b398f50db6a78e2bf5c1315

1 Input
2 Outputs
  • 2378d31a60a20edce58d1041de1f414752eed5a74b398f50db6a78e2bf5c1315:0
  • value  265821145
    address  3DUz1THUmzsqmeLuarxe1N2E91SkdPHYDa
  • 2378d31a60a20edce58d1041de1f414752eed5a74b398f50db6a78e2bf5c1315:1
  • value  7734401
    address  1AhRhoU1W8udABn1LM8BxzVqa2wDDFD7GT